Greater Manchester’s approach to business engagement is evolving
The Greater Manchester Business Alliance will be a new, strategically important body designed to strengthen the partnership between the Greater Manchester Combined Authority, the Mayor, local Leaders, and the private sector.
The Alliance evolves from the Greater Manchester Business Board, reflecting Greater Manchester’s ambition to deepen collaboration, broaden representation and create more dynamic, effective mechanisms for working alongside business.
It will sit at the heart of a renewed approach to business engagement, ensuring that the expertise, insight and leadership of businesses are fully embedded in the delivery of the Greater Manchester Strategy.
